After the recent ChatGPT update, I noticed a bug with the text size setting on macOS.
If I make the text larger in one chat, it works temporarily. However, when I switch to another chat, the text size becomes normal again.
Also, after switching chats, clicking “Make text bigger” does not work immediately. I have to first click “Make text normal size”, and only after that can I make the text bigger again.
So the issue is:
-
Larger text size is not preserved when switching chats.
-
“Make text bigger” stops working after switching chats unless I reset the text size to normal first.
I’m using ChatGPT on macOS desktop. Please help check this issue. Thanks.
